Mary C. Mancini is a scholar working on Surgery, Pulmonary and Respiratory Medicine and Epidemiology. According to data from OpenAlex, Mary C. Mancini has authored 29 papers receiving a total of 488 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Surgery, 9 papers in Pulmonary and Respiratory Medicine and 5 papers in Epidemiology. Recurrent topics in Mary C. Mancini's work include Transplantation: Methods and Outcomes (5 papers), T-cell and B-cell Immunology (4 papers) and Renal Transplantation Outcomes and Treatments (2 papers). Mary C. Mancini is often cited by papers focused on Transplantation: Methods and Outcomes (5 papers), T-cell and B-cell Immunology (4 papers) and Renal Transplantation Outcomes and Treatments (2 papers). Mary C. Mancini collaborates with scholars based in United States. Mary C. Mancini's co-authors include James T. Evans, Blair P. Grubb, Alireza Hamidian Jahromi, Kennan J. Buechter, Lou M. Smith, Donnie F. Aultman, Howard M. Gebel, J. Michael Cecka, Jon Kobashigawa and Kirk R. Kanter and has published in prestigious journals such as SHILAP Revista de lepidopterología, Annals of Surgery and CHEST Journal.
